KKR Real Estate Finance Trust Inc. (KREF)
NYSE: KREF · IEX Real-Time Price · USD
9.88
+0.04 (0.41%)
May 17, 2024, 12:00 AM EDT - Market open

KREF Income Statement

Millions USD. Fiscal year is Jan - Dec.
Year 20232022202120202019 2018 - 2015
Revenue
202.81205.07177.69143.16121.47
Upgrade
Revenue Growth (YoY)
-1.10%15.40%24.13%17.85%2.38%
Upgrade
Gross Profit
202.81205.07177.69143.16121.47
Upgrade
Selling, General & Admin
18.7917.6214.2414.2410.52
Upgrade
Other Operating Expenses
214.97149.825.5974.1120.41
Upgrade
Operating Expenses
233.76167.4239.8388.3530.93
Upgrade
Operating Income
-30.9537.65137.8754.8190.54
Upgrade
Other Expense / Income
-0.81-0.51---
Upgrade
Pretax Income
-30.1438.16137.8754.8190.54
Upgrade
Income Tax
0.710.060.680.410.58
Upgrade
Net Income
-30.8538.1137.1854.489.97
Upgrade
Preferred Dividends
23.0722.7311.550.84-0.53
Upgrade
Net Income Common
-53.9215.37125.6453.5590.49
Upgrade
Net Income Growth
--87.77%134.60%-40.82%3.66%
Upgrade
Shares Outstanding (Basic)
6968575657
Upgrade
Shares Outstanding (Diluted)
6968575658
Upgrade
Shares Change
2.41%18.97%1.30%-2.56%4.28%
Upgrade
EPS (Basic)
-0.780.232.220.961.58
Upgrade
EPS (Diluted)
-0.780.232.210.961.57
Upgrade
EPS Growth
--89.59%130.21%-38.85%-0.63%
Upgrade
Free Cash Flow
155.72141.13124.79115.0691.71
Upgrade
Free Cash Flow Per Share
2.252.092.212.061.60
Upgrade
Dividend Per Share
1.7201.7201.9861.7201.720
Upgrade
Dividend Growth
0%-13.39%15.47%0%1.78%
Upgrade
Gross Margin
100.00%100.00%100.00%100.00%100.00%
Upgrade
Operating Margin
-15.26%18.36%77.59%38.29%74.54%
Upgrade
Profit Margin
-26.59%7.50%70.70%37.41%74.50%
Upgrade
Free Cash Flow Margin
76.78%68.82%70.23%80.37%75.50%
Upgrade
Effective Tax Rate
-0.15%0.50%0.75%0.64%
Upgrade
EBITDA
-30.1438.16137.8754.8190.54
Upgrade
EBITDA Margin
-14.86%18.61%77.59%38.29%74.54%
Upgrade
EBIT
-30.1438.16137.8754.8190.54
Upgrade
EBIT Margin
-14.86%18.61%77.59%38.29%74.54%
Upgrade
Source: Financials are provided by Nasdaq Data Link and sourced from the audited annual (10-K) and quarterly (10-Q) reports submitted to the Securities and Exchange Commission (SEC).